Кража URL перенаправления кнопки

0

Возможно ли изменить URL-адрес возврата кнопки, чье задание отправляет форму на сервер? Основное дело здесь в том, что у меня нет скрипта, который управляет кнопкой, отсюда слово "воровство".

Если вам интересно об использовании, у меня есть страница Salesforce Visualforce, в которой есть встроенный поток. Я хочу выскочить из потока, когда пользователь находится на полпути, и выполняется определенное условие.

  • 0
    Внедрен ли встроенный поток с помощью <iframe /> или иным образом? Если это через <iframe /> , это на том же домене, что и родительская страница или нет? Если это не так, то это будет невозможно.
  • 0
    Нет iframe. Я знаю, о чем ты говоришь.
Теги:
salesforce
button
visualforce

1 ответ

0

Предполагая, что кнопка не находится в iFrame...

$('#some_button').click(function (e) {
    e.preventDefault();
    // Do stuff here then submit the form..
    $('#some_form').submit();
});

Вы также можете использовать этот метод для $('#some_form').submit()... Вы можете прочитать об этом здесь.

  • 0
    Вы уверены, что это не простое переопределение? Я все еще хочу, чтобы форма была отправлена на сервер, и я хочу, чтобы сервер делал свое дело .. "Описание: Если этот метод вызывается, действие по умолчанию для события не будет запущено".
  • 0
    @ user1936026 - Вы все еще можете отправить форму позже, она просто позволит вам запустить собственный код между нажатием кнопки и отправкой формы. Я обновлю свой ответ.
Показать ещё 1 комментарий

Ещё вопросы

Сообщество Overcoder
Наверх
Меню